• 设为首页
  • 收藏本站
  • 积分充值
  • VIP赞助
  • 手机版
  • 微博
  • 微信
    微信公众号 添加方式:
    1:搜索微信号(888888
    2:扫描左侧二维码
  • 快捷导航
    福建二哥 门户 查看主题

    docker设置代理通过代理服务器拉取镜像方式

    发布者: 网神之王 | 发布时间: 2025-6-17 08:18| 查看数: 110| 评论数: 0|帖子模式

    docker设置代理通过代理服务器拉取镜像

    docker 拉取目标镜像需要通过代理服务器进行时,可以通过为 docker 配置全局代理来实现。
    注:

    • Linux 上通过临时命令 export HTTP_PROXY 设置的代理
    • 对 curl 这些有用,但是对 docker pull 不起作用

    示例

    假设您的代理服务器地址是
    1. proxy.example.com
    复制代码
    ,端口是
    1. 8080
    复制代码
    以下是具体的步骤:

    1. 创建或编辑配置文件
    1. mkdir -p /etc/systemd/system/docker.service.d
    2. touch /etc/systemd/system/docker.service.d/http-proxy.conf
    复制代码
    2. 在文件中添加内容
    1. Environment="HTTP_PROXY=http://proxy.example.com:8080"
    2. Environment="HTTPS_PROXY=http://proxy.example.com:8080"
    复制代码
    3. 重新加载并重启Docker服务
    1. systemctl daemon-reload
    2. systemctl restart docker
    复制代码
    4. 验证配置
    1. docker info
    复制代码
    您应该能在输出中看到类似以下的代理配置信息:
    1. HTTP Proxy: http://proxy.example.com:8080
    2. HTTPS Proxy: http://proxy.example.com:8080
    复制代码
    通过这些步骤,您应该能够正确配置Docker守护进程使用代理服务器进行镜像拉取。

    总结

    以上为个人经验,希望能给大家一个参考,也希望大家多多支持脚本之家。

    来源:https://www.jb51.net/server/3394641os.htm
    免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!

    最新评论

    QQ Archiver 手机版 小黑屋 福建二哥 ( 闽ICP备2022004717号|闽公网安备35052402000345号 )

    Powered by Discuz! X3.5 © 2001-2023

    快速回复 返回顶部 返回列表